QuestionWhat's everything that energy does?Community AnswerEnergy simply fuels the attacks. There are some cards called "special energy" that have extra effects.
-
QuestionDo you discard energy cards after attacking?Community AnswerNo. The energy will always stay on the Pokemon. You simply need to have them attached to attack. You only discard energy if it specifically tells you to.
-
QuestionCan you take Pokemon off the bench back in to your hand?Community AnswerNo, not unless stated by its effect or an effect on the field, you cannot ever do this.

QuestionDoes this energy stay with this Pokemon or do I discard it?Blaziken77gCommunity AnswerAt the end of the day, it depends on the description of the attack. For most attacks, no! You don't have to discard energy after using an attack. Just make sure that you read the effect text (if there is anything).
-
QuestionIf you attack and knock out an opponent's active Pokemon, the opponent's Pokemon and any energy cards go into their discard pile. Does the attacking Pokemon and its energy go into a discard pile also?ICSIHCommunity AnswerNo. The only time a Pokemon goes into the discard pile is when it is knocked out. The attacking Pokemon does not go into the discard pile unless the instructions under the attack say so.
